Tiny Human, 1: Cats: 0.

Last night I babysat our friends' baby at our apartment. He slept for most of the time, except two times when he woke up crying to be fed. The baby's behavior was predictable as far as I was concerned. 

The cats, however, having never seen a tiny human before, were completely confused. First, Ninja wanted to sleep in the bassinet. He tried more than once despite getting evicted. Then when the baby was in it, Ninja and Eve just came over to stare wide-eyed. Later when he was crying, they both hurried over, again, wide-eyed horrified looking back and forth between me and the baby in almost an accusatory fashion, like, "STOP MAKING HIM CRY!". When I was trying to feed him he still cried on and off a little between bottle sips because he isn't used to drinking from a bottle. When he stopped crying, Eve would nuzzle my feet, but when he would start up crying again Eve would lightly nip at my feet. After that yielded no response she jumped up and tried to be involved, but didn't know how. She tried to sit on both of us but that didn't work either. 

Anyway, everything settled down in the end. Babysitting ended up being more entertaining than I'd thought it would be because of my confused little kitties.
